Michelin Stars are a prestigious rating system that signifies culinary excellence, awarded to a select few restaurants globally. They are given by the Michelin Guide, which has been reviewing establishments for over a century. A restaurant can receive one, two, or three stars, each denoting a different level of distinction. One star means “a very good restaurant in its category,” two stars mean “excellent cooking, worth a detour,” and three stars signify “exceptional cuisine, worth a special journey.”

The anonymous inspectors base their decisions on several criteria, including the quality of ingredients, the mastery of flavor and cooking techniques, the personality of the cuisine, value for money, and consistency over time and across the entire menu. It’s not just about fancy decor or expensive ingredients; it’s fundamentally about the food on the plate. Earning even one star is a monumental achievement, reflecting immense talent and dedication from the entire culinary team.
